On this week’s dose, (1:58) we kick things off with a discussion on Vori, a startup looking to empower independent grocery stores with their efficient inventory management system, fresh off a $10M Series A. (5:01) Next, we work up a sweat with a breakdown on Sweatcoin, which just raised $13M in funding, as the most downloaded health and fitness app in the world looks to make the leap into Web3. (11:25) Then, we discuss Shopic, a startup boosting grocery store inventory efficiency and expediting the checkout process, hot off its $35M Series B. (17:35) Last, we wrap up this week’s dose with a discourse on Balance, a company hoping to modernize B2B trade by bringing archaic industries into the digital age, fueled by their recent $56M Series B.
